Philips Senseo Coffee Maker Review

Philips Senseo coffee maker is a fantastic machine that makes great and convenient coffee. It is simple to clean and use. Simply fill the reservoir to the marked level put in your chosen Senseo pod and then press the brew button.

The red light flashes as the coffee is heating up, then you select either a one or two cup option. it does everything else for you.

Contrary to drip-coffee machines unlike a drip-coffee machine, the Senseo does not require a basket or a paper filter to store ground coffee beans. Instead, a specially-designed pod holds the coffee grounds and allows them to brew through the nozzle. This lets the water reach the base of the grounds and imparts more flavor and aroma.

You can pick from a wide selection of Douwe Egberts Senseo coffee blends. Each blend has a distinct flavor that will satisfy your preferences. They are made of 100% Arabica beans. They are available as Breakfast Blend, Medium Roasted, Dark Roasted and Origins blends, as well decaffeinated.

One disadvantage of the Senseo is that it can not allow large mugs to be used. There are only ten four-ounce cups that can be filled from a single reservoir. This isn't enough for large families, but it works well for individuals. The Senseo does not come with a milk frother which some people find inconvenient.

There are products available that let you use your own coffee grounds in a Senseo Machine. Philips does not recommend these accessories however they are just as effective. Senseo pods are costly. By using these accessories, you will save money. One of them is a "Coffeeduck," a durable filter that can be filled with espresso. It is available online or at some specialty coffee shops.
